Plants in the Bathroom
One of the easiest ways to bring greenery into your city bathroom is by adding plants. Not only do plants add a pop of color and life to the space, but they also help purify the air and create a calming atmosphere. Some of the best plants for bathrooms include spider plants, ferns, peace lilies, and aloe vera. These plants thrive in the humidity typically found in bathrooms and require minimal maintenance, making them perfect for city dwellers with busy schedules.
Natural Materials
Incorporating natural materials into your bathroom design can help create a sense of tranquility and relaxation. Consider using materials such as wood, stone, and bamboo to add warmth and texture to the space. Wooden shelves, stone countertops, and bamboo bath mats are all great options for bringing a touch of nature into your city bathroom. Additionally, natural materials are durable and eco-friendly, making them a sustainable choice for your home.
Calming Elements
To truly transform your city bathroom into an urban oasis, consider adding calming elements such as a waterfall showerhead, essential oil diffuser, or soothing color palette. A waterfall showerhead can create a spa-like experience in your bathroom, while an essential oil diffuser can fill the space with relaxing scents like lavender or eucalyptus. You can also use calming colors such as soft blues, greens, and earth tones to create a peaceful ambiance in your bathroom.
